Where does “nefand” come from?
nefand (Catalan) comes from Latin nefandus, from Latin fari, from Latin for, from Proto-Italic fāōr, from Proto-Indo-European bʰéh₂ti — to speak, to be talking.
nefand (Catalan): nefandous
